Bay Area legends The Mother Hips will be in the Denver area on Friday, September 13 for a show at the Gothic Theatre in Englewood, CO. Fronted by songwriters Tim Bluhm and Greg Loiacono, the Hips have just released their eighth studio album, Behind Beyond, which marks 20 years since their debut release for Rick Rubin's American Recordings.

Guitar virtuoso, Al Di Meola, will be releasing a personal tribute to The Beatles with his new album, All Your Life.  Recorded in analogue at Abbey Road Studios in London, where the Beatles created most of their records during their heyday, All Your Life stands as a triumph in the long and illustrious career of a bona fide guitar hero.  All Your Life will be released September 10th, 2013.  For more information, please visit:

Wrapping up a busy summer with sets at Summer Camp, Gathering of the Vibes, Rootwire and the approaching Catskill Chill Music Festival, Jimkata announces the release of their first official live album, 10 More Songs!, due out in October.
